There are several artists in this entry:
1) a British indie rock band formed in 1981 in Manchester
2) the vocalist of popular Bangladeshi band Nagar Baul
3) a Dutch rapper connected to the Fakkelteitgroep. 1) James (formed 1981 in Manchester, England) are a popular band that were at the forefront of the indie rock movement, releasing a string of hit singles and maintaining popularity through the '90s.
